What is Emergency Boarding Up?
Emergency boarding up describes the procedure of protecting windows, doors, and other gain access to points of a property with boards or other materials, developing a barrier against additional damage. This preventative measure is often necessary after:
Natural catastrophes such as hurricanes or tornadoesActs of Vandalism Prevention or theftFire damageUnintentional damage of windows or doors
By boarding up a property, owners can prevent environmental factors, undesirable gain access to, and additional damage, while also supplying a sense of security throughout healing.
Why is Emergency Boarding Up Important?
The significance of emergency boarding up can not be overemphasized. Numerous factors underscore its crucial function in property management:

Protection from the Elements: After disasters, properties are susceptible to rain, wind, and particles, which can intensify damage.

Deterrence to Crime: An unsecured property may draw in criminal activities. Boarding up can assist prevent prospective burglars or vandals.

Insurance Compliance: Many insurance coverage policies require procedures to alleviate damage following a loss. Failing to board up could cause disagreements during the claims process.

Preservation of Property Damage Control Value: By taking instant steps to secure a property, owners can affect the property's overall worth, especially if it is on the marketplace.
The Process of Emergency Boarding Up
The procedure of boarding up a property can vary depending on the level of the damage and the structure's design. The list below actions detail a general method:
1. Evaluation of Damage
Before any boards are placed, an assessment of the circumstance is crucial. This consists of determining:
Broken windows or doorsLocations susceptible to leaks or wind damageThe total stability of the property2. Gathering Materials
Typical products used in emergency boarding up include:
Plywood sheets (or OSB)Heavy-duty screws or boltsHammer or impact chauffeurSaw (to cut boards to size)Safety equipment (gloves, safety glasses)3. Protecting Entry Points
When products are ready, start boarding up by following these standards:
Windows: Measure the window frame and cut the plywood to size. Firmly attach it over the broken Glass Replacement using screws.Doors: Use thicker plywood for doors, and make sure that it extends at least a few inches past the doorframe.4. Final Inspection
After boarding up, conduct a last assessment to make sure that all points are secure which no gaps stay. This action is important for reducing future risk.

1. How long does it require to board up a property?

The time needed to board up a property depends upon the degree of the damage, but it normally ranges from a couple of hours to a complete day.

2. Can I reuse plywood once it has been utilized for boarding up?

Yes, if the plywood remains undamaged and undamaged, it can be recycled for future emergency situations or other jobs.

3. Exist alternative methods for boarding up?

Some homeowner choose plastic sheeting or specialized window film for weather condition protection, but these may not provide the exact same level of security as plywood.

4. Should I call my insurer before boarding up?

It's a good idea to document the damage and communicate with your insurance coverage service provider for assistance before taking any action.
